Significance of Vehicle Specifications in Roof Rack Selection

When it comes to choosing the perfect cargo roof rack for your vehicle, understanding the significance of your vehicle's specifications is crucial. From vehicle size to roof design and weight, each specification plays a key role in the selection process.

Effects of Vehicle Size on Roof Rack Selection

The size of your vehicle is an important factor to consider when selecting a roof rack. Larger vehicles, such as SUVs and vans, typically have a higher load capacity and can accommodate larger roof racks. On the other hand, compact cars may have limitations in terms of weight and size. It's essential to choose a roof rack that is compatible with your vehicle's dimensions to ensure a secure fit and optimal functionality.

Implications of Vehicle Roof Design in Roof Rack Selection

The design of your vehicle's roof also influences the roof rack selection process. Some vehicles have integrated roof rails or crossbars, making it easier to install a roof rack. Others may require additional accessories or modifications. Understanding your vehicle's roof design will help you choose the appropriate roof rack system that seamlessly integrates with your car's structure.

Impact of Vehicle Weight on Roof Rack Selection

The weight of your vehicle is a crucial consideration when selecting a roof rack. Each vehicle has a maximum weight capacity specified by the manufacturer. Exceeding this limit can lead to damage to your vehicle and compromise safety. It's essential to choose a roof rack that can support the weight of your cargo without exceeding your vehicle's weight limitations.

Key Factors to Consider When Selecting a Roof Rack

When selecting a roof rack, several key factors should be taken into account:

  • Cargo type: Consider the type and size of the cargo you will be carrying. Different roof rack systems are designed to accommodate specific types of cargo, such as bikes, kayaks, or luggage.
  • Installation: Evaluate the ease of installation. Some roof racks require professional installation, while others can be easily installed by the vehicle owner.
  • Compatibility: Ensure that the roof rack is compatible with your vehicle's make and model. Consult the manufacturer's guidelines or seek advice from a trusted expert.
  • Security: Consider the security features of the roof rack system. Look for secure locking mechanisms and features that protect your cargo from theft or damage.

Evaluating the Load Capacity and Durability of Roof Racks

When evaluating the load capacity and durability of roof racks, it's important to consider the weight limits specified by the manufacturer. Choose a roof rack that can safely support the weight of your cargo without compromising its structural integrity. Additionally, assess the materials used in the construction of the roof rack for durability and resistance to harsh weather conditions.

Maintaining Your Roof Rack for Optimum Functionality

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the optimum functionality and longevity of your roof rack. By following a few simple practices, you can keep your roof rack in top shape:

Daily and Seasonal Maintenance Practices

Regularly inspect your roof rack for any signs of wear and tear, such as loose bolts or rust. Clean the roof rack regularly to remove dirt and debris that can accumulate over time. Additionally, consider removing the roof rack during periods of non-use to prevent unnecessary strain on your vehicle's roof and improve fuel efficiency.

Troubleshooting Common Roof Rack Issues

If you encounter any issues with your roof rack, such as noise or instability, troubleshooting may be necessary. Check for loose or damaged components and make any necessary repairs or replacements. If the problem persists, consult a professional for further assistance.
